General comments

Subject category Comment text
Deposit 1890 , ACQUIRED PROPERTY FROM SAN FRANCISCO COPPER CO., MANUFACTURED RED METALLIC PAINT: IRON OXIDE MADE UP 40 % OF DUMP. NO MINING DONE BY THIS COMPANY. THEY UTILIZED MINE WATERS IN MAKING CEMENT COPPER
